Overview

Labels are a flexible and lightweight way to categorize or decorate your tickets. A ticket can have as many labels as you like, or no labels at all.
Labeling tickets can help you and your teammates quickly get a sense of what a ticket is about. They can also help you find tickets you're looking for because they're included when you filter the board or search for tickets.

Step-by-step

Creating a label

To create a label, visit any ticket's page or start creating a new ticket and open the label picker dropdown by clicking + Labels. Type in the text for the new label. It will automatically be assigned a color and attached to the ticket. You can change the color afterward by editing the label.
Labels can contain spaces, but we recommend keeping them short so they're quick to read and recognize.

Attaching/detaching labels

To attach a label to an existing ticket, visit the ticket's page and open the label picker dropdown by clicking + Labels, then click the label you want to attach. You can attach as many labels as you want to the same ticket. Clicking an already attached label will detach it.
You can attach labels to new tickets as you're creating them on the board or via the dialog for creating new tickets.

Editing or deleting a label

To edit or delete a label, visit any ticket's page or start creating a new ticket and open the label picker dropdown by clicking + Labels, then click the pencil icon next to the label. A dialog will open where you can delete the label or edit its text or color.
When you delete a label, it won't be available to attach to tickets going forward. However, it will remain attached to tickets it was already attached to. That way, you can still filter and search for those tickets by label.
